Cracking the Code: Strategies (or Lack Thereof) of Powerball Winners

Now, let’s talk about the million-dollar question: Is there a winning strategy for Powerball? The short answer is: no. It's a game of chance, remember? But that doesn’t stop people from trying to find an edge. Some winners have specific approaches, while others rely on pure luck. The reality is that the odds are stacked against you. One common strategy is to pick your own numbers. Some people choose significant dates like birthdays or anniversaries. Others use numbers that hold personal meaning, like lucky numbers or favorite digits. Then there are those who opt for the “quick pick,” where the lottery machine randomly selects your numbers. Interestingly, statistics show that quick pick tickets often win. It’s a testament to the randomness of the game. There is no difference between the strategies. Both methods have the same odds of winning. Some winners form lottery pools with friends, family, or coworkers. Pooling resources increases your chances of winning by increasing the number of tickets you purchase. It’s a smart way to play without breaking the bank. Of course, the winnings are then split among the group, but the potential payoff is still significant.

However, it's essential to manage your expectations. The lottery should be seen as a form of entertainment, not a guaranteed investment strategy. Don’t spend more than you can afford to lose. Powerball Winners: Lessons Learned

So, what can we learn from the stories of Powerball winners? Several important lessons emerge. First, it's crucial to have a plan. Once you win, it's vital to seek professional advice from financial experts, lawyers, and tax advisors. These professionals can help you manage your wealth and protect your winnings. Second, learn to manage your expectations. Winning the lottery is a life-altering event, but it doesn't solve all your problems. It's important to stay grounded and make wise decisions. Third, be prepared for the attention and scrutiny that comes with winning. Many winners choose to remain anonymous to protect their privacy. It is a personal decision that depends on your individual circumstances. Fourth, give back to your community. Many winners use their winnings to support causes they care about, creating a positive impact on society. Fifth, focus on long-term goals. Instead of making impulsive decisions, create a plan for your financial future. Invest wisely, save for retirement, and ensure that your wealth lasts. Finally, enjoy the journey. Winning the Powerball is an extraordinary experience. Remember to appreciate the moment and make the most of your good fortune.
